Kesarpura
Kotri block · Bhilwara district, Rajasthan · PIN 311202 · village code 95674
The 2020 population figure for this village looks unreliable, so no change
is shown. Census 2011 recorded 212 people; Mission Antyodaya
2020 recorded 567 — more than 2.5 times higher, which no village grows in nine years. One of the two is wrong and we cannot
tell which.
